Latest News From Our Pottery

Uganda is blessed with beautiful national parks and in tribute to this natural wonder we have created new animal designs such as giraffe, rhino, and gorilla. Even with our new range picking up interest, our classic pieces like the large ornamental plates with a black and white design still rank as bestsellers. (Click to View Best Selling Artworks)

Our new pottery up north boasts a spectacular view of the Albert Nile and is worth making a stopover. Here you will be welcomed by Paul, Fred and Ibrahim who work hard to produce the beautiful ceramics you’ll be able to purchase. The pottery is located seven kilometers from Pakwach.
Closer to Kampala is our pottery in Mukono town where George and his team will warmly welcome you. At our main pottery, Vision for Africa intl., in Kiyunga, a fifteen minute drive from Mukono town, we do glaze firings up to 1,100 with beautiful tableware pieces like cups, jugs and teapots: guests are welcome to take a tour of our workshop and make bookings for social pottery lessons.

In November, our ceramics featured at the International Women’s Organisation Christmas bazaar at Kabira, Kampala; while from November 28 to December 4 we presented at the regional TVET EXPO in Kigali, Rwanda.
